Whoever becomes a Siddeeq (extremely truthful) in the eyes of Allah, he will die a good death.
He will be saved from all types of punishments.
He will gain all types of rewards.
The world will also call him truthful and consider him as good.
People will have the utmost respect for him.[1]
Truth is such a light that becomes a means of guidance in the hearts of those who speak the truth. However much they gain closeness to Allah, that’s how much light they will attain.[2]
Dear Islamic brothers! There is no doubt that sometimes we are faced with situations where speaking the truth is extremely difficult and it is easier to not speak the truth but remember! Just like a building made of sand could fall anytime when strong wind blows, the building established from the foundation of lies will also definitely fall. For this reason, no matter how difficult a situation is, no matter how difficult the problem is, we should not refrain from speaking the truth. Such blessings are seen of this that a person becomes amazed. Let’s listen to a parable regarding this:
